Introduction:

The table presents data on rail transport in four different countries in the year 2007.

Overview:

The table shows rail transport data for four countries in 2007. Japan led in passenger numbers and travel distance, while the USA had the lowest rail use but dominated cargo transport. The UK and Italy had similar passenger figures and travel distances.

Body Paragraph:

Japan had the highest rail usage, with 27 billion passengers and the longest travel distance per person (1,980 km), highlighting its reliance on rail for passenger transport. In contrast, the USA had the lowest number of rail users (0.3 billion) and the shortest travel distance (80 km), but it transported the most cargo by a significant margin (2,820 billion tons). The UK and Italy showed similar patterns, with around 6 billion rail passengers each and travel distances of approximately 770–780 km per person. However, their cargo transport figures were much lower, at around 22 billion tons.
